RapidCatalog

RapidCatalog is a powerful authoring tool from Cortona3D designed for the fast and efficient creation of 3D Illustrated Parts Catalogs, Electronic Parts Catalogs, and Online Interactive Parts Catalogs. It transforms complex assemblies into intuitive visual formats using 3D explosions and drill-down navigation, helping users identify and order spare parts accurately and efficiently.

Features

  • Reuse of existing CAD data from various formats
  • Templates compliant with ATA2200, DITA, and S1000D standards
  • Authoring of DPL tables and 2D/3D graphics in a single environment
  • Import and linking of BOMs to 3D models automatically or manually
  • Automatic generation of DPL tables, callouts, hotspots, and exploded views
  • Integration of shopping cart functionality for external ordering systems
  • Real-time tracking of project changes during editing
  • Preview of catalogs in HTML and PDF formats

Capabilities

  • Interactive 3D navigation with zoom, rotate, and drill-down features
  • Linking of 3D geometry and 2D hotspots to catalog entries
  • Synchronization with engineering and PLM data for updates
  • Support for composite illustrations and multilingual interfaces
  • Seamless integration with PLM systems like Siemens Teamcenter
  • Publishing plugin-free HTML catalogs for web and mobile access
